Upper Gray Wolf River Trail

Olympic National Park

The Upper Gray Wolf River Valley is a remote and lightly traveled corridor in the northeast corner of Olympic National Park. There are multiple ways to reach upper sections of the Gray Wolf River, with easy year-round access from Slab Camp Trailhead just south of Sequim. Those able to negotiate heavy blowdowns beyond Gray Wolf Camp are rewarded with extreme quiet and solitude.
